WebThe perfect square formula is represented in form of two terms such as (a + b) 2. The expansion of the perfect square formula is expressed as (a + b) 2 = a 2 + 2ab + b 2. WebMay 14, 2024 · An element x ∈ X will be called a perfect square if there is an element r ∈ X such that r ⋅ r = x. For X = N 0 the perfect squares are { 0, 1, 4, 9, 16, 25, …. }. For X = R …
WebA perfect square is an integer that can be expressed as the product of two equal integers. For example, 100 100 is a perfect square because it is equal to 10\times 10 10× 10.
